If you are a pharmaceutical manufacturer, distributor or representative, doctor, nurse, dentist, or other health care professional:
We accept prescription and over-the-counter medicines, medical supplies and equipment, hospital uniforms and linens, eyeglasses, dental and dental hygiene equipment and instruments. We do not handle any narcotics and we only accept items that are unopened and sealed.
If you are planning a trip to Cuba or other developing country:
Please contact us if you would like to take a suitcase of medicine/medical
supplies to your destination Full suitcases weigh no more than 10 kilograms.
Note: Travelers are cautioned that the suitcase of medicines will form part
of their personal baggage weight allowance. Although some airlines are lenient,
the travelers may have to assume excess baggage costs if baggage weight limits
are exceeded.
